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01 461830904 330 10914354 7443
74 063576069 3684433160
74 063576069 3684433160
1070738230 40 7024 34900544405 1176126816
All about undefined
Interested in learning more?
74 063576069 3684433160
1070738230 40 7024 34900544405 1176126816
See more
238 098605
28692510 00 6306665 7852
See more
704701851 2761142 340486708
013 663 72746
See more